Minutes — Management Meeting, Orvath Holdings

Present: Keld, Mirra, Tovan. Agenda: retirement of the Fennick product line. Decision: production ceases end of Q2; spares supported 18 months. Keld to draft customer notices; Mirra to reassign the Dalhurst team. Tooling to be sold or scrapped by year end. Board approval requested at next session. One item follows for board eyes only.

internal memo for kaduf-tawip: Raldorox Logistics plans to lower the Sorix list price by 50 percent in July.

# Frostbite handler settings.
# Heads up: cold starts on the Ledgerline handlers were hitting ~6s
# because the client pool was built lazily. We now warm the pool at
# init, so if you see timeouts during deploys, that's the warmup, not
# an outage — give it a minute before paging anyone else.
# The warmup probe connects using the string below.

database URL for bahop-yagep: mssql://sildor_svc:35ha7jz@db-fb6d.nelvrodyn.example:5432/casath

Nice cleanup overall. One thing: the sampler config shouldn't be inline in the handler — move it to the module constants so the Fernwhistle service shares one source of truth. Debug-level logs especially need aggressive sampling; this service emits millions of lines an hour.

For context, the values we've been running in production are these.

tuning table, kawep-tawif:
CAPS = {
    "olidor": 80,
    "belion": 7,
    "quenys": 225,
    "druox": 839,
    "fraath": 482,
}

Subject: Key rotation — firmware update channel

Hey on-call,

Quick heads up: we rotated the publishing key for the Glimmerhatch device-firmware channel tonight after the Pinewold audit flagged it as overdue. Old key dies at midnight, so if a pipeline run fails auth before then, just re-run with the new one. The replacement key for the channel is right here.

app token of haweg-kawef = qvz2-4g